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Protein Bars

Choosing the best protein bar involves considering several key factors beyond just flavor and price. Each person’s dietary goals and preferences influence what makes a bar ideal, so understanding these elements can help you make smarter choices. From ingredient quality to nutritional content, the right bar aligns with your health priorities and lifestyle. Here are the main factors to keep in mind when selecting your snack.

Protein Content and Source

Protein is the primary reason for choosing a protein bar, but not all sources are equal. Look for bars with at least 10-15g of protein if you’re using them as meal replacements or post-workout fuel. Plant-based options like pea or rice protein offer good alternatives to whey, especially for vegans or those with allergies. Keep in mind that higher protein content often means denser, chewier bars, which may affect enjoyment and portability. Balance your protein needs with taste and texture preferences to find a bar that complements your routine.

Sugar and Carbohydrate Levels

Many protein bars contain added sugars to improve flavor, but excessive sugar can negate health benefits. If you’re following a low-carb or keto diet, seek out options with 1-3g of sugar and minimal net carbs. Be wary of bars that market themselves as healthy but pack high amounts of sugar or maltodextrin. Choosing bars with natural sweeteners like stevia or monk fruit can help you satisfy your cravings without spiking blood sugar levels. Always check the nutrition label to understand the carbohydrate profile fully.

Ingredient Quality and Clean Labels

Ingredient transparency and quality often correlate with product price, but they significantly impact your health. Organic, non-GMO, and minimally processed ingredients tend to be healthier choices, especially for daily consumption. Plant-based bars generally avoid artificial flavors, preservatives, and synthetic additives, making them appealing for clean eating. However, these options can be pricier and sometimes less satisfying in flavor or texture. Weigh the importance of ingredient purity against your budget and taste preferences to find the best match.

Taste and Texture

Even the most nutritious bar won’t be helpful if you can’t enjoy eating it. Texture preferences vary widely—some prefer chewy, others crunchy, and some want a soft, melt-in-your-mouth experience. Many bars with high protein may be dense or dry, which can deter regular consumption. When choosing, consider trying sample packs or reading reviews about flavor and mouthfeel. A great-tasting bar can become a consistent part of your diet, but it’s worth accepting some tradeoffs in nutrition for flavor if that encourages regular use.

Price and Value

Cost per serving is a key factor, especially if you snack frequently or buy in bulk. Premium brands often provide higher-quality ingredients and better taste but come at a higher price point. Conversely, value packs or store brands can offer affordability but may compromise on ingredient quality or flavor. Consider how often you’ll eat bars and your budget constraints. Sometimes, spending more upfront results in better health and taste, saving you money on supplements or additional snacks in the long run.

Frequently Asked Questions

Are protein bars suitable for meal replacements?

Many protein bars can serve as convenient meal replacements, especially those with at least 15-20g of protein, moderate fat, and fiber to promote satiety. However, not all bars are created equal—some are high in sugar or lack essential nutrients. Look for options with balanced macronutrients and whole ingredients if you intend to replace a meal regularly. It’s also wise to vary your diet and not rely solely on bars for sustained nutrition.

How do I choose a protein bar if I have food allergies?

If you have food allergies or sensitivities, always check labels carefully. Many bars specify if they are gluten-free, nut-free, or suitable for vegans. Some ingredients like soy, dairy, or nuts are common allergens, so select bars that exclude these if needed. Brands that specialize in allergy-friendly products often test for cross-contamination, providing added peace of mind. Reading customer reviews can also reveal allergen issues that may not be immediately obvious from the label.

Should I avoid bars with artificial sweeteners?

Artificial sweeteners like sucralose or aspartame are common in many protein bars to reduce sugar content, but some consumers prefer to avoid them due to taste preferences or health concerns. While approved as safe by regulatory agencies, some people report digestive issues or prefer natural options. If avoiding artificial sweeteners, look for bars sweetened with natural alternatives like stevia or monk fruit, which often have a cleaner label and fewer potential side effects.

Are organic protein bars worth the extra cost?

Organic protein bars typically use ingredients free from pesticides and synthetic additives, appealing to those focused on clean eating. They often contain fewer preservatives and artificial flavors, which can be better for daily consumption. However, the higher price point may not be justified for everyone, especially if budget constraints are tight. Consider your dietary priorities and whether the cleaner ingredients significantly impact your health or taste preferences before investing in organic options.

How important is flavor variety in choosing protein bars?

Flavor variety can significantly influence your consistency in eating protein bars regularly. Bars with a range of flavors help prevent taste fatigue, especially if you rely on them daily. However, some flavor varieties may prioritize sweetness or artificial ingredients over nutritional quality. Balancing flavor options with ingredient transparency ensures you enjoy your snack without compromising your dietary goals. Sampling different brands can help you find the best combination of taste and nutrition for your routine.
